Facts About Respiratory Syncytial Virus (RSV)

By Dr. Holly Mintz, Chief Medical Officer, Elliot Ambulatory Care Services Respiratory Syncytial Virus (RSV) is one of the many viruses that is present in our communities, especially during cold and flu season.
